Spine Pain Management Announces Addition of New Diagnostic Center Affiliate and Gives Update From Last Investor Conference Call


Pain Recovery Center of Tyler Texas, headed by Dr. Kenneth Fults, Interventional Pain Management Specialist, has become Spine Pain Management's Newest Spine Diagnostic Affiliate. Quad Video HALO (QVH) in final stage of testing for UL certification1 and the CE mark.2

HOUSTON, June 26, 2015 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Spine Pain Management, Inc. (OTCQB:SPIN), a technology-driven, medical service, device and healthcare solution company servicing the multi-billion dollar spine injury sector, today announced the addition of Pain Recovery Center of Tyler Texas (PRCIT) as a new Diagnostic Affiliate. In the heart of the East Texas oil and industrial areas, with demographics very similar to our successful Midland-Odessa affiliate, it is a prime area for expansion. A second new Affiliate is in closing stage and is expected to be finalized in July.

Additionally, as discussed on the May 13, Q1 Investors Conference Call, the delivery of the first eight of SPIN's proprietary "final" Version 3 Quad Video HALO units were received on time the second week of June. Commensurate with the delivery, all documents were completed and a unit with documentation was sent for testing for UL certification and the CE mark. The first 3rd party sales/leasing transactions are expected in Q3.

Dr. William Donovan, Chairman/CEO stated: "Dr. Fults and his successful East Texas Interventional Pain practice joining our program is another example of the 'drawing power' of our QVH in attracting the highest quality Affiliates. Dr. Fults became aware of both the QVH and our Affiliate program through a referral from our Midland-Odessa center. On the last Conference Call, I mentioned that we had Non-Disclosure Agreements with three prospective Affiliates; that number has now grown to four giving us the luxury to be very selective in both timing and quality of new Affiliates. I expect another new Affiliate to be announced shortly."

Dr. Donovan went on to say: "As mentioned above, we are anticipating the final version of QVH v.3 for third party sales/leasing will be released within the next two weeks."  In addition, Dr. Donovan went on to say, "On June 11, 2015, we filed US Patent application No. 14/736,438, which is a continuation application of US Patent application No. 13/723,372,  with additional new claims. HALO has also been approved, on a trial basis, by a prominent teaching hospital in the Midwest to not only record special types of surgery cases, but also by interventional pain doctors for spine injections cases."

About Spine Pain Management, Inc:

We are a medical services and technology company facilitating diagnostic services for patients who have sustained spine injuries resulting from traumatic accidents. We deliver turnkey solutions to spine surgeons, orthopedic surgeons and other healthcare providers that provide necessary and appropriate treatment of musculo-skeletal spine injuries resulting from automobile and work-related accidents. Our care management services help reduce the financial burden on healthcare providers that provide patients with early-stage diagnostic testing and non-invasive surgical care, preventing many patients from being unnecessarily delayed or inhibited from obtaining needed treatment. We believe that our services and technology brings strong transparency and impartiality to all parties involved in the settlement of patient cases.
